- Reposted by Angela WoodsNIH recently found 1 in 22 ppl who’d had Covid developed ME/CFS. The “mild” form of that disease, as @julialmv.bsky.social’s graph shows, means losing capacity to do 50% of your daily activities. What would you give up? Friends? Time w/your kids? Could you cut work hours in half w/o losing yr job?
